我使用SpringBoot、Spring Data JPA和Hibernate。
我需要通过自定义注释过滤由EntityManager管理的实体。LocalContainerEntityManagerFactoryBean允许设置被扫描的包的列表,但过滤器似乎是硬编码在DefaultPersistenceUnitManager中的。另外,LocalSessionFactoryBuilder (特定于Hibernat
我是Spring Data JPA的初学者,被其无需Impl的特性所吸引。但是我在一个简单的启动测试中遇到了一些麻烦。基本上,我只想创建两个实体,Person和Pet,其中Person可以与宠物建立一对多的关系。我想创建一些人和宠物,并测试他们是否被存储到数据库中。我已经检查了有关spring data jpa的几个教程,但仍然没有具体的进展(请
我目前正在将一个以Hibernate的形式管理JPA的应用程序迁移到SpringBoot 2.0.0和Spring Data JPA 2.0.0中。这个应用程序目前有大约50个实体,每个实体都有自己的数据源,我现在想要迁移到Spring数据存储库。其中许多数据源具有许多非常相似的特性,即使用自定义筛选类进行过滤,或者使用某种类型的</e
我正在做一个springboot项目,其中我有@Entity Decorator的实体,没有@Id装饰器,因为它们是视图而不是表。这就是为什么我有一个persistence.xml文件,它表明在这里处理的类是hibernatepackage com.lma.flad; class ClassA</properties></persistence>
我希望有一个使用SpringBoot的微服务项目,它通过通过Spring Data JPA项目创建的依赖项来访问实体和DAO。这个想法是,多个微服务可以获得这种依赖。然而,当jar被组装到SpringBoot Data JPA项目中时,许多依赖项通过starter依赖项包含在其中。它们中的大多数也出现在使用它的SpringBoot微服务项目
这两个选项中哪一个更好,这样我就可以在springboot项目中使用hibernate的大部分功能。1)自定义存储库+ Hibernate代码2)扩展JpaRepository或CrudRepository接口。
使用Spring Data JPA是否提供了相同的控制(例如缓存、条件查询等)?需要您的宝贵建议/意见。
有经验的人可以分享一下使用SpringBoot App配置db2数据库的建议吗?创建一个SpringBoot应用程序,该应用程序将使用JpaRepository访问db2表,以使用Thymeleaf在HTML视图中呈现查询结果。寻找关于如何配置SpringBoot App的一般解释,该应用程序将使用Spring Data Jpa访问db2表。具体地说,我的build.grad
我将我的springboot主类放在一个单独的包"config.init“中,并使用@ComponentScan注释来扫描所有其他类,但我得到了下面的error。我也尝试过使用@SpringBootApplication (scanBasePackages=“所有包”)注释,但是遇到了同样的问题。(SpringApplication.java:370) ~[spring-boot-1.5.2.RELEASE.jar:1.5.2.RELEASE]
at